Setting |
Get/Set Methods |
Return Value or <Value> |
Comments |
Dimension method - Hole dimension - Chain or
Baseline |
IModelDocExtension::GetUserPreferenceToggle(swUserPreferenceToggle_e.swPartDimXpertChainHoleDimensionChain,
swUserPreferenceOption_e.swDetailingNoOptionSpecified)
IModelDocExtension::SetUserPreferenceToggle(swUserPreferenceToggle_e.swPartDimXpertChainHoleDimensionChain,
swUserPreferenceOption_e.swDetailingNoOptionSpecified, <Value>) |
Boolean value |
Specifies whether to use a chain or
baseline type of dimension for holes |
Dimension method - Pocket dimension - Chain or
Baseline |
IModelDocExtension::GetUserPreferenceToggle(swUserPreferenceToggle_e.swPartDimXpertChainPocketDimensionChain,
swUserPreferenceOption_e.swDetailingNoOptionSpecified)
IModelDocExtension::SetUserPreferenceToggle(swUserPreferenceToggle_e.swPartDimXpertChainPocketDimensionChain,
swUserPreferenceOption_e.swDetailingNoOptionSpecified, <Value>) |
Boolean value |
Specifies whether to use a chain or
baseline type of dimension for pockets |
Hole/slot/notch pattern tolerance - Pattern
location - Tolerance type |
IModelDocExtension::GetUserPreferenceInteger(swUserPreferenceIntegerValue_e.swPartDimXpertChainPatternLocTolType,
swUserPreferenceOption_e.swDetailingNoOptionSpecified)
IModelDocExtension::SetUserPreferenceInteger(swUserPreferenceIntegerValue_e.swPartDimXpertChainPatternLocTolType,
swUserPreferenceOption_e.swDetailingNoOptionSpecified, swDimXpertTolType_e.<Value>) |
See
swDimXpertTolType_e for valid options |
Specifies tolerance type for the
pattern location |
Hole/slot/notch pattern tolerance - Pattern
location - Bilateral or Symmetric tolerance upper value |
IModelDocExtension::GetUserPreferenceDouble(swUserPreferenceDoubleValue_e.swPartDimXpertChainPatternLocTolUpperValue,
swUserPreferenceOption_e.swDetailingNoOptionSpecified)
IModelDocExtension::SetUserPreferenceDouble(swUserPreferenceDoubleValue_e.swPartDimXpertChainPatternLocTolUpperValue,
swUserPreferenceOption_e.swDetailingNoOptionSpecified, <Value>) |
Double value |
Specifies:
- the upper and lower
symmetric tolerances
- or -
- the upper bilateral
tolerance
for the pattern location |
Hole/slot/notch pattern tolerance - Pattern
location - Bilateral tolerance lower value |
IModelDocExtension::GetUserPreferenceDouble(swUserPreferenceDoubleValue_e.swPartDimXpertChainPatternLocTolLowerValue,
swUserPreferenceOption_e.swDetailingNoOptionSpecified)
IModelDocExtension::SetUserPreferenceDouble(swUserPreferenceDoubleValue_e.swPartDimXpertChainPatternLocTolLowerValue,
swUserPreferenceOption_e.swDetailingNoOptionSpecified, <Value>) |
Double value |
Specifies the lower bilateral
tolerance
for the pattern location |
Hole/slot/notch pattern tolerance - Pattern
location - Block tolerance value |
IModelDocExtension::GetUserPreferenceInteger(swUserPreferenceIntegerValue_e.swPartDimXpertChainPatternLocBlockPrecision,
swUserPreferenceOption_e.swDetailingNoOptionSpecified)
IModelDocExtension::SetUserPreferenceInteger(swUserPreferenceIntegerValue_e.swPartDimXpertChainPatternLocBlockPrecision,
swUserPreferenceOption_e.swDetailingNoOptionSpecified, swDimXpertBlockPrecision_e.<Value>) |
See
swDimXpertBlockPrecision_e for valid options |
Sets the block precision
tolerance for the pattern location |
Hole/slot/notch pattern tolerance - Distance
between features -Tolerance type |
IModelDocExtension::GetUserPreferenceInteger(swUserPreferenceIntegerValue_e.swPartDimXpertChainInnerTolType,
swUserPreferenceOption_e.swDetailingNoOptionSpecified)
IModelDocExtension::SetUserPreferenceInteger(swUserPreferenceIntegerValue_e.swPartDimXpertChainInnerTolType,
swUserPreferenceOption_e.swDetailingNoOptionSpecified, swDimXpertTolType_e.<Value>) |
See
swDimXpertTolType_e for valid options |
Specifies tolerance type for the
distance between features |
Hole/slot notch pattern tolerance - Distance
between features - Bilateral or Symmetric tolerance upper value |
IModelDocExtension::GetUserPreferenceDouble(swUserPreferenceDoubleValue_e.swPartDimXpertChainInnerTolUpperValue,
swUserPreferenceOption_e.swDetailingNoOptionSpecified)
IModelDocExtension::SetUserPreferenceDouble(swUserPreferenceDoubleValue_e.swPartDimXpertChainInnerTolUpperValue,
swUserPreferenceOption_e.swDetailingNoOptionSpecified, <Value>) |
Double value |
Specifies:
- the upper and lower
symmetric tolerances
- or -
- the upper bilateral
tolerance
for the distance between features |
Hole/slot notch pattern tolerance - Distance
between features - Bilateral tolerance lower value |
IModelDocExtension::GetUserPreferenceDouble(swUserPreferenceDoubleValue_e.swPartDimXpertChainInnerTolLowerValue,
swUserPreferenceOption_e.swDetailingNoOptionSpecified)
IModelDocExtension::SetUserPreferenceDouble(swUserPreferenceDoubleValue_e.swPartDimXpertChainInnerTolLowerValue,
swUserPreferenceOption_e.swDetailingNoOptionSpecified, <Value>) |
Double value |
Specifies the lower bilateral
tolerance for the distance between features |
Hole/slot notch pattern tolerance - Distance
between features - Block tolerance value |
IModelDocExtension::GetUserPreferenceInteger(swUserPreferenceIntegerValue_e.swPartDimXpertChainDistanceBwtnFeatBlockPrecision,
swUserPreferenceOption_e.swDetailingNoOptionSpecified)
IModelDocExtension::SetUserPreferenceInteger(swUserPreferenceIntegerValue_e.swPartDimXpertChainDistanceBwtnFeatBlockPrecision,
swUserPreferenceOption_e.swDetailingNoOptionSpecified, swDimXpertBlockPrecision_e.<Value>) |
See
swDimXpertBlockPrecision_e for valid options |
Sets the block precision
tolerance for the distance between features |
